Paper out now in eLife: DANCE. We combine machine learning with accessible hardware to quantify Drosophila social behaviors.
Low-cost behavioral rigs are not a compromise, they are a design philosophy. Accessibility changes the questions we can ask.

Pavan Agrawal described some ingenious low-cost assays and analysis techniques to study fly behaviour. His talk explored the effects of social isolation on sleep and how silencing/activating different neuronal subgroups rescued these effects.
